Phytoavailability of Cr in Silene vulgaris: The role of soil, plant genotype and bacterial rhizobiome.
Ecotoxicology and environmental safety - 1 Oct 2017
García-Gonzalo P, Pradas Del Real A E, Pirredda M, Gismera M J, Lobo M C, Pérez-Sanz A
Abstract excerpt
Understanding the metal behavior at the soil-root interface is of utmost significance for a successful implementation of phytoremediation. In this study, we investigated the differences in chromium (Cr) uptake, chemical changes in soil solution and the shifts in rhizosphere bacterial communities of two genotypes of Silene vulgaris (SV21, SV38) with different tolerance to Cr.
